

Title: The Life Ahead
Year: 2020
Genre: Drama
Rating: 6.7
Cast: Sophia Loren, Ibrahima Gueye, Renato Carpentieri, Diego Iosif Pirvu, Massimiliano Rossi
Description: A poignant tapestry woven with threads of resilience and unexpected connection, "The Life Ahead" isn't just a film; it's an experience. Sophia Loren's performance is a masterclass in understated emotion, her Madame Rosa a weathered vessel brimming with a surprising wellspring of empathy. The film transcends its seemingly simple premise, delving into the complexities of forgiveness, prejudice, and the enduring power of human connection. Through the unlikely bond between Madame Rosa and Momo, we witness a transformative journey of healing, a testament to the restorative power of shared vulnerability.
